The president of the California Public Utilities Commission says the state is unprepared for what is happening in its mountains … in terms of climate change and wildfires. The CPUC has 19 workers statewide who handle power pole safety issues. They need 20,000.  Details: https://www.radiomalibu.net/cpuc-woefully-understaffed/

And in news from down the coast … a company in Santa Monica is now renting electric go carts.

Some guy is renting the carts out of parking lot, according to the Santa Monica Daily Press newspaper.

Santa Monica has been grappling with pedestrians getting hit by electric scooters on the ocean front bike lanes and walkways.

Electric scooters are illegal on the beach.

So are the go carts.

The Santa Monica Daily Press reports that hasn’t stopped the owner of Gogogo … who is renting out go carts to adults … and even to children.

He says he will keep renting the gocarts until the city enforces its ban.
